Dr. Robert Easter has been serving as Interim Vice Chancellor for Research, pending the appointment of a permanent vice chancellor.  In light of Dr. Easter's new role as President-Designate, I have asked Debasish (Deba) Dutta to serve as Interim Vice Chancellor for Research-Designate, effective April 23, 2012, through May 31, 2012.  

Pending Board approval, Dr. Dutta will serve as Interim Vice Chancellor for Research, effective June 1, 2012, through September 16, 2012, or on the date the permanent Vice Chancellor for Research assumes the position.  I am delighted that Dr. Dutta has graciously agreed to serve in this temporary assignment, in addition to his current role as Dean of the Graduate College and Associate Provost.

Dr. Dutta is an Edward William and Jane Marr Gutgsell Professor in the Department of Mechanical Science and Engineering and a Professor of Industrial and Enterprise Systems Engineering.  He is a Scholar-in-Residence at the National Academy of Engineering, leading a national study on the lifelong learning needs of engineering professionals. Prior to coming to Illinois in 2009, Dr. Dutta was on the faculty at the University of Michigan where he served as a Professor of the Department of Mechanical Engineering, Director of the PLM Alliance, and Director of the Globalization Technology and Culture Initiative.  

Dr. Dutta will be serving in this interim role for the short term as we bring to closure our search for the permanent vice chancellor for research position.
